Understanding IoT and Its Functionality in Package Tracking
The Internet of Things (IoT) is a network of devices that communicate and share data over the internet. In package tracking, IoT includes various components like sensors, connectivity, and data processing.
IoT devices, such as GPS trackers and RFID tags, allow for real-time monitoring of packages as they travel through the supply chain. For example, smart sensors can monitor temperature and humidity for sensitive shipments, while GPS technology provides accurate location data. Companies like Amazon use RFID tags in their logistics operations to manage inventory and track packages efficiently. This connectivity helps businesses gain insights into their logistics operations and respond quickly to any issues.

Challenges in Implementing IoT for Package Tracking
Security and Privacy Concerns
While IoT offers many benefits, it also presents security and privacy challenges. The increased connectivity that IoT provides creates vulnerabilities where data can be intercepted or misused. Businesses must implement strong security measures to protect sensitive information. For example, companies like Target have faced data breaches due to insufficient security measures. As noted in Forbes, ensuring data security is vital for companies looking to adopt IoT solutions.
Technical Integration and Costs
Integrating IoT into existing systems can pose technical challenges, requiring significant investment in infrastructure and training. Small businesses, in particular, may find the initial costs of implementing IoT technology to be a barrier. However, the long-term benefits often outweigh these initial investments, leading to improved operational efficiencies and cost savings.
